引言
在星际争霸2中,人族玩家要想在游戏中取得优势,高效采集资源是基础。农民(Minerals Gatherer)作为人族的主要资源采集单位,其工作效率直接影响到游戏的进程。本文将深入解析人族农民的高效采集技巧,帮助新手玩家快速成长为游戏高手。
一、基础设置
1.1 初始位置选择
- 分析:选择一个靠近矿源且安全的位置作为初始基地,可以减少农民往返时间,提高采集效率。
- 示例:在地图边缘选择一个靠近矿源且视野开阔的位置。
1.2 生产线优化
分析:合理安排生产线,确保农民快速生成,同时避免过度拥挤。
示例:
# 假设生产线为:1矿车,2采矿场,3农民 production_line = [1, 2, 3] # 每个采矿场分配一个农民 assign_miners(production_line[1])
二、高级技巧
2.1 农民分配策略
分析:根据游戏进程和对手情况,合理分配农民,确保资源均衡。
示例:
# 根据游戏进程和对手情况,调整农民分配 if game_progress == "中期" and enemy_power == "中等": assign_miners([2, 2, 3]) elif game_progress == "后期" and enemy_power == "强大": assign_miners([3, 3, 3])
2.2 农民移动技巧
分析:利用农民的移动速度和视野优势,避免被敌人攻击。
示例:
# 农民向矿源移动,同时保持一定距离 move_miner_to_mineral(miner, mineral, distance=10)
2.3 资源管理
分析:合理管理资源,确保游戏进程不受资源限制。
示例:
# 根据当前资源情况,调整采矿场数量 if mineral_amount > 500: build_mining_shed() elif mineral_amount < 300: destroy_mining_shed()
三、实战案例
3.1 对抗敌军骚扰
分析:在敌军骚扰时,快速调整农民位置,确保资源安全。
示例:
# 敌军骚扰时,将农民转移到安全区域 if enemy_attack: move_miners_to_safe_zone(miners, safe_zone)
3.2 资源分配
分析:根据游戏进程和对手情况,合理分配资源,确保优势。
示例:
# 根据游戏进程和对手情况,调整资源分配 if game_progress == "前期" and enemy_power == "弱小": allocate_resources([50, 50, 0]) elif game_progress == "中期" and enemy_power == "中等": allocate_resources([60, 40, 0]) elif game_progress == "后期" and enemy_power == "强大": allocate_resources([70, 30, 0])
四、总结
通过以上技巧,相信你已经掌握了人族农民的高效采集方法。在游戏中,不断实践和总结,才能成为一名真正的星际争霸2高手。祝你在游戏中取得优异成绩!
